District Taco does an amazing job with gluten free. When ordering on their app or at the kiosk in the restaurant, you can indicate Gluten Free. They change gloves and have strict protocols for GF. They do offer flour tortillas and I asked about cross contamination with the corn tortillas.. they showed me that the corn tortillas and flour tortillas are heated on separate equipment so there is no CC. We really loved eating here prior to Celiac diagnosis and even more so now!!

Most of the taco ingredients here are gluten free, as long as you go with corn tortillas. We specified gluten free in the kiosk ordering system for my son and a staff member came over to check with us about the breakfast taco potatoes he'd selected, because they're cooked in the same fryer as their churros. We opted out of the potatoes and everything was great. Plus, the tortilla chips have a dedicated fryer!

Their online menu has good info about gluten and allergies.

Before ordering I told them I had celiac disease and asked if they knew what it was. The woman behind the counter looked at me like I had 8 eyeballs. I then said I have a gluten allergy and I would need the staff to change their gloves. She still looked at me like I was a freak, but she called out to the staff “gluten free.” (Ok, close enough.) They did change their gloves. Corn tortillas go on a griddle that is separate from the flour tortillas. The chance for cross contamination is definitely via the ladles they use for ingredients, since they touch the tortillas. I didn’t feel super sick after but I did feel a little off the day after eating here. Your experience may just depend on who’s on staff and which location you go to.

Everything except flour tortilla (thus burritos) are Gf. Clearly marked allergen menu with all ingredients online. Chips are marked as gf and I confirmed in restaurant that they’re not fried in anything shared. Mentioned GF before I started ordering and they flagged someone to handle my order individually. Very easy and comfortable ordering experience! Also all salsas at their free salsa bar are GF.
